Resultados de la búsqueda a petición "linked-list"
rror de programación @linked list c insertando un nuevo elemento
Estoy intentando insertar un elemento pero aparece el error "El proceso finalizó con el código de salida 11" struct node { int key; struct node *next; }; struct node* init(){ struct node *head =NULL; return head; } void create(struct node * ...
Ordenar burbujas en la lista c vinculada [cerrado]
Lo que tengo que hacer es leer en un archivo de entrada en una lista vinculada. Parte del archivo es: Nombre A, 25 Nombre B, 33 NombreC, 23 NombreD, 39 Y después necesito ordenar por el número (clasificación de burbujas) y escribirlo en otro ...
Cómo eliminar dos elementos seguidos en una lista vinculada
void delete_double (LN<T>*& l) { if (l == nullptr) return; LN<T> *p = l; while ( p -> next != nullptr && p -> next -> next != nullptr) { if (p -> value == p -> next -> value) // the current value is equal to the next value in the linked list { if ...
¿Por qué recibo una ConcurrentModificationException?
¿Por qué obtengo una ConcurrentModificationException en la ubicación especificada en mi código? No puedo entender lo que estoy haciendo mal ...removeMin() El método se está utilizando para ubicar el mínimo en la listapq, eliminarlo y devolver su ...
Funciones definidas por el usuario y listas enlazadas en C
Estoy un poco atascado en cómo hacer una función definida por el usuario que imprima la salida. También tengo que hacer una función definida por el usuario que sume los datos en cada nodo e imprima el total, pero no se suma correctamente y el ...
Rendimiento Haskell / GHC de `any` /` all`
Escribí funciones de cuantificaciónexists, forallynone para la construcción de Haskell[] tipo de datos de la lista En múltiples ocasiones, estos parecían ser mucho más eficientes quePrelude/Data.Lists any yall. Sospecho ingenuamente que esta ...
Lista enlazada individualmente en Rust
He estado tratando de enseñarme algo de Rust últimamente y quería practicar un poco implementando una simple lista vinculada. Me inspiré en la lista vinculada de la biblioteca Rust e intenté replicar las partes que ya entendía. También decidí ...
Operador de asignación de lista vinculada de C ++
Intentando construir un operador de asignación para una sola clase de lista vinculada. Pensé que lo construí correctamente, pero todavía tengo una pérdida de memoria. La clase consta de una primera y última variable. Y luego una estructura ...
Intercambie elementos en una lista doblemente vinculada por sus índices en la matriz de respaldo
Tengo una serie de objetos del siguiente tipo: struct Node { Node *_pPrev, *_pNext; double *_pData; };Algunos de los nodos participan en una lista doblemente vinculada, con_pData!=nullptr para tales nodos. También hay un nodo de cabeza simulada ...
¿Qué es exactamente el cubo en el hashmap?
Recientemente, en una entrevista me preguntaron, ¿qué es exactamente un cubo en hashmap? Si es una matriz o una lista de matrices o qué? Me confundí. Sé que los hashmaps están respaldados por matrices. Entonces, ¿puedo decir que el depósito es ...